Warning: Undefined property: WhichBrowser\Model\Os::$name in /home/source/app/model/Stat.php on line 133
konsensusalgoritmer | business80.com
konsensusalgoritmer

konsensusalgoritmer

Konsensusalgoritmer spiller en sentral rolle i å sikre integriteten og sikkerheten til blokkjedenettverk, så vel som i bedriftsteknologisystemer. Disse algoritmene gjør det mulig for deltakerne å bli enige om en enkelt kilde til sannhet selv i et desentralisert miljø. Å forstå de forskjellige typene konsensusalgoritmer og deres applikasjoner er avgjørende for å utvikle og vedlikeholde effektive, pålitelige og sikre systemer.

Viktigheten av konsensusalgoritmer

I blokkjedeteknologi er konsensusalgoritmer grunnleggende for å komme til enighet blant distribuerte nettverksdeltakere, selv når de ikke stoler på hverandre. Denne avtalen etablerer en konsistent og uforanderlig oversikt over transaksjoner, forhindrer dobbeltforbruk og sikrer den generelle sikkerheten til nettverket.

På samme måte, i sammenheng med bedriftsteknologi, hjelper konsensusalgoritmer med å oppnå konsensus blant deltakere i et distribuert system, og sikrer at dataintegriteten og systemsikkerheten opprettholdes.

Typer konsensusalgoritmer

Flere konsensusalgoritmer er utviklet for å imøtekomme ulike brukstilfeller og krav. Noen av de mest kjente konsensusalgoritmene inkluderer:

  • Proof of Work (PoW): populært av Bitcoin krever PoW at deltakerne utfører komplekse beregningsoppgaver for å validere og legge til nye blokker til blokkjeden. Denne algoritmen er kjent for sin sikkerhet, men har et høyt energiforbruk.
  • Proof of Stake (PoS): PoS innebærer at deltakerne satser sine beholdninger av kryptovaluta for å validere nye transaksjoner og opprette nye blokker. Det er kjent for sin energieffektivitet, men kan potensielt favorisere rikere deltakere.
  • Delegert bevis på innsats (DPoS): DPoS introduserer konseptet med å stemme for blokkvalidatorer. Denne algoritmen tar sikte på å oppnå skalerbarhet og hastighet ved å bruke et begrenset antall pålitelige noder for å validere transaksjoner.
  • Praktisk bysantinsk feiltoleranse (PBFT): PBFT fokuserer på å oppnå konsensus i et nettverk der noen noder kan være upålitelige eller ondsinnede. Den legger vekt på å tolerere bysantinske feil, noe som muliggjør konsensus selv i nærvær av ondsinnede aktører.
  • Raft: Denne konsensusalgoritmen har som mål å gi en mer forståelig og vedlikeholdbar måte å oppnå konsensus i et distribuert system. Den er designet for feiltoleranse og enkel forståelse.

Applikasjoner innen Blockchain og Enterprise Technology

Disse konsensusalgoritmene finner applikasjoner i ulike sektorer, inkludert finans, forsyningskjedestyring, helsetjenester og mer. For eksempel er PoW mye brukt i offentlige blokkjedenettverk, mens PoS og DPoS blir tatt i bruk i nye blokkjedeprosjekter for deres energieffektivitet og skalerbarhet. I bedriftsteknologi brukes konsensusalgoritmer i distribuerte databaser, forsyningskjedesystemer og andre desentraliserte applikasjoner for å oppnå konsensus blant deltakerne og sikre dataintegritet.

Virkelighet i verden

Virkningen av konsensusalgoritmer strekker seg utover teoretiske betraktninger. Disse algoritmene har virkelige implikasjoner for bransjer og bedrifter. Ved å tilby en sikker og effektiv måte å opprettholde konsensus i desentraliserte systemer, bidrar konsensusalgoritmer til utviklingen av transparente, pålitelige og motstandsdyktige teknologier.

Det er viktig for bedrifter og utviklere å forstå nyansene til ulike konsensusalgoritmer og velge den mest passende for deres spesifikke brukstilfelle, med tanke på faktorer som skalerbarhet, sikkerhet, energieffektivitet og feiltoleranse.